
Jason De Rusha Biography
Jason DeRusha is a renowned Emmy Award-winning American journalist currently serving as the anchor for WCCO-TV This Morning, Mid-Morning, as well as covering food stories. He joined the station on April 1, 2003.
Since then, he has won nine Emmy Awards with his food coverage reaching the finals of the Outstanding TV segment at the famous national James Beard Awards. Additionally, the Jaycees named him one of Minnesota’s ten outstanding youth, while the city of Minneapolis marked September 21 as “Jason DeRusha Day.”

Minnesota Monthly listed him in “Power 75,” captioning, “If anyone understands where mass media is going… it’s DeRusha.” Later, in 2012, Marquette University named Jason the Young Alumnus of the Year.
Prior to joining WCCO-TV, DeRusha spent three years at WISN-TV, Milwaukee, where he served as a reporter. He had also hosted the weekend news on KWQC-TV in Davenport, Lowa, worked as a reporter for WREX-TV in Rockford, III, and interned at New York-based ABC World News Tonight.
For his outstanding work, he has been nominated for over 20 Regional Emmy Awards, winning Regional Emmys for Anchoring WCCO This Morning for his breaking news coverage, reporting on his DeRusha Eats segment and Good Question segment.
In the Twin Cities, Jason is past chairman of the Board of Governors of the Upper Midwest Chapter of the National Academy of Television Arts & Sciences. He is even a frequent speaker and presenter at charity events.
Additionally, Jason frequently fills WCCO Radio and has written for the Minnesota regional magazine since 2009. Currently, Jason is the food critic for the Minnesota Monthly as well as a glass art collector judging the Uptown Art Fair.
DeRusha participated Marquette University where he later graduated magna cum laude with degrees in Political Science and Broadcast Communication.

Jason De Rusha Awards
- 2009 Ten Outstanding Young Minnesotans, Jaycees
- Finalist for the 2015 James Beard Foundation Award, for the best TV segment
- 10 Regional Emmy Awards for Best Breaking News, Best News, and Other Reporting Categories
- 2013 “40 under 40”, Minneapolis/St. Paulo Business Journal
- 2012 Marquette University College of Communication Young Alumnus of the Year
